The utility model relates to electric power equipment, in particular to a high-voltage wire pay-off tool. The pay-off reel is fixed on a base, and the base is also provided with a wire-drawing correction device and a cable clamping device; the release correction device It includes setting a left sub-support and a right sub-support, the left sub-support is provided with a left fixed roller shaft, and the right sub-support is provided with a right fixed roller shaft. The setting-out correction device is installed to avoid damage to the rubber outer layer during the cable-laying process, eliminate potential safety hazards in the line operation, and improve the construction efficiency of the cable laying project and the reliability of power supply. Setting the cable clamping device can effectively prevent the wires from looping back, so that too many construction workers are not required to tighten the wires on the ground, saving human resources. It also has the advantages of simple structure, light weight, portability, convenient use and durability.

背景技术 Background technique
随着我国社会的不断发展,国家对电网改造、架设等的要求也越来越高。在架设电网时,首先得确保电网的安全性,还必须保证拉线的效率,不能因为拉线作业而影响居民的正常用电。这就要求施工人员在架设电网时,能够快速且稳定的完成架设。而目前对电网的架设,一般是人工与设备配合完成的。在架设条件比较理想时,一个施工人员在架杆上拉线,地面上有施工人员操作拉线设备拉线 ;而架设条件比较差时,只能够用人力完成,地面上则需要有多个施工人员来配合架杆上的施工人员完成拉线。完全靠人力完成架设时,容易造成拉线回线,且需要施工人员一直拉紧电线,耗时耗力。 With the continuous development of our society, the country has higher and higher requirements for power grid transformation and erection. When erecting the power grid, the safety of the power grid must be ensured first, and the efficiency of the wires must also be ensured, so that the normal electricity consumption of residents cannot be affected by the wire pulling operations. This requires construction personnel to be able to complete the erection quickly and stably when erecting the power grid. At present, the erection of the power grid is generally completed manually and in cooperation with equipment. When the erection conditions are ideal, a construction worker pulls the wire on the pole, and there are construction workers on the ground operating the wire pulling equipment to pull the wire; when the erection condition is relatively poor, it can only be completed by manpower, and multiple construction workers are required to cooperate on the ground The construction workers on the pole complete the cable pulling. When the erection is completed entirely by manpower, it is easy to cause the wires to loop back, and the construction personnel need to keep tightening the wires, which is time-consuming and labor-intensive.

具体实施方式:detailed description:
为了更好地理解本实用新型,下面结合附图来详细解释本实用新型的实施方式。 In order to better understand the utility model, the implementation of the utility model will be explained in detail below in conjunction with the accompanying drawings.
具体实施方式:如图1所示,一种高压线放线工具,包括放线盘,所述放线盘2固定在底座1上,所述底座1上还设有放线矫正装置3和电缆线卡位装置4。如图2所示,所述放线矫正装置3包括设置左分支架和右分支架,左分支架上设有左固定辊轴31、右分支架设有右固定辊轴30;所述左、右两个固定辊轴呈锥形角设置在电缆5的两侧。左、右两个固定辊轴的外部设有耐磨的橡胶层。 Specific embodiments: as shown in Figure 1, a high-voltage wire pay-off tool includes a pay-off reel, the pay-off reel 2 is fixed on the base 1, and the base 1 is also provided with a pay-off correction device 3 and a cable Card location device 4. As shown in Fig. 2, described setting-out correcting device 3 comprises setting left sub-support and right sub-support, and left sub-support is provided with left fixed roller shaft 31, and right sub-support is provided with right fixed roller shaft 30; Two fixed roller shafts are arranged on both sides of the cable 5 in a tapered angle. Wear-resistant rubber layers are provided on the outsides of the left and right fixed rollers.
如图3所示,所述电缆线卡位装置包括固定在底座1上的支架,支架上端设有电缆卡,电缆卡包括外壳体41,外壳体41中间设有电缆通孔。外壳体41内设有倾斜的卡片42,卡片42一端铰接在外壳体41上,另一端自由端设置电缆通孔内。所述卡片42一侧设有弹簧43。 As shown in FIG. 3 , the cable clamping device includes a bracket fixed on the base 1 , the upper end of the bracket is provided with a cable clamp, and the cable clamp includes an outer casing 41 , and a cable through hole is arranged in the middle of the outer casing 41 . The outer shell 41 is provided with an inclined card 42, one end of the card 42 is hinged on the outer shell 41, and the free end of the other end is set in the cable through hole. A spring 43 is provided on one side of the card 42 .
